RFI Shielding

The traditional method of dealing with the problems of RFI is to fabricate a metal box or enclosure and carry out a spraying or coating process with RFI insulating materials. It sounds expensive and it is!

Advances in polymer engineering have created materials containing, for example stainless steel strands to combat RFI. This means the finished component can be moulded in one operation thus dramatically reducing cost and there is no separate coating to break down and fail. Other developments include ceramic filled polymers, which are very efficient heat conductors that help to keep temperatures down in complex electronic systems.
